Output 75cb86a0b7eae9211c5a967a8ead0828589b1af68f3c2ad8dd5fc3d67d1739d3:41

value
667000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e505701aa9d4511d650ff3a52542936e15b11043 OP_EQUAL
address
3NZyBJfKeWhwuhyR3g9FaC5BJZTNosAoYu
transaction
75cb86a0b7eae9211c5a967a8ead0828589b1af68f3c2ad8dd5fc3d67d1739d3
spent
true